AbstractProtection and education is the right of every child. Parents are always concerned about their children’s happiness, education, health, and safety. Protection and security are at the forefront of this list. In today’s world, our young people face several threats, especially the dangerous objects that can be easily accessible at home and in the market. One of the neglected issues in our societies is the access of weapons to children, which results in the loss of precious human lives, including innocent children. In the literature, many techniques have been developed to detect weapons, but the processes are either manual or have very lower accuracy. However, this technique is specifically designed for the safety measures of children. This chapter proposes a technique to handle such a situation. Here, the system watches and alarms when it finds a child with a weapon. Modern technological tools are employed to address this challenge. Deep learning, one of the widely applied domains of Machine learning is designed and trained, to detect weapons with children. At this point, deep learning has proved its efficiency in detecting a child having a weapon. As Quantum Computing has shown unbelievable computing speed, in many complex domains of AI. To cope with future needs, a solution with quantum computing has also been introduced.
